Pinion Measurements According to د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ور
Let's consider a common example that د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ور might discuss: a stepper motor's data sheet. You might find a line that says something about the "pitch diameter of the pinion attached to it is listed as ø6." Now, for someone new to this, that 'ø' symbol might seem a little strange. د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ور would explain that 'ø' is simply a way to show a circular measure, specifically the distance across a circle. So, ø6 means a circular width of 6 units. It’s, you know, a very direct way to give a size.
He would also point out how useful it is to cross-reference information. For instance, if you're unsure about 'ø', you might look it up, perhaps on a general information site like Wikipedia. د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ور would show that this symbol is widely recognized as representing diameter. This habit of checking and confirming, he would say, is a good one to pick up, especially when dealing with precise measurements. It really helps to solidify your grasp of the numbers, you know.
Understanding the pitch diameter specifically is also important. This isn't just the outside size of the gear; it's the theoretical circle where the teeth of two meshing gears meet. د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ور would stress that getting this particular measurement right is very important for gears to work smoothly together. If it's off, even by a little bit, the whole system might not function as it should. It’s, you know, a pretty critical detail for any mechanical setup.
What Do Symbols Mean to د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ور?
Symbols are, in a way, the shorthand of technical drawings, and د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ور has a deep appreciation for what each one conveys. Take, for example, a technical drawing for resistors where the lead diameter might be given as φ0.55mm. Here, the 'φ' symbol is used. د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ور would explain that while it looks a bit different from 'ø', it also means a circular measure, or diameter. It's just another common way to write it down, depending on the standard being followed. This distinction is, you know, quite important for accuracy.
What makes this even more interesting, as د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ور would point out, is when other information confirms the measurement. If the drawing also specifies the wire is 24 SWG, and you know that 24 SWG is a standard wire gauge with a diameter of about 0.559mm, then the φ0.55mm makes perfect sense. This kind of cross-referencing helps confirm you're reading the drawing correctly. It's, basically, like having two different pieces of information tell you the same thing, which is reassuring.
He would also discuss the diameter symbol itself, the one that looks like a circle with a slash through it (⌀), which is Unicode character U+2300. د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ور would note that this symbol is quite similar to the lowercase letter 'ø', and sometimes, in certain typefaces, they even use the same visual shape. However, in many other fonts, the visual shapes are distinct. Understanding these subtle differences, he would say, helps prevent misinterpretations, especially when working with various software or printed documents. It's a small detail, but it can, you know, make a big difference.
Interpreting Drawing Notes with د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ور
Beyond just symbols, technical drawings have notes, and د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ور is very good at breaking down what these mean. For example, you might see "4x" next to a feature. He would explain that this simply means the instruction or measurement applies to four similar looking instances on the drawing. It's a shortcut, basically, to avoid writing the same thing four times. This is, you know, a very common way to simplify drawings.
Another common note is something like "Ø 5". د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ور would immediately tell you that this means the hole's circular width, or drill size, needs to be 5 millimeters. It's a very straightforward instruction for creating a round opening. Sometimes, you might see "thru all" added to this. He would explain that this phrase removes the need to specify a depth, meaning the hole goes all the way through the material. It's, you know, quite clear about the extent of the hole.
Consider a schematic for a plastic piece with an oval hole. You might see a measurement like "ø12 x 25L". د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ور would clarify that the "ø12" part is for a circular measure, perhaps the width of the oval at its widest point, or a related circular feature. The "x25L" at the end, he would explain, likely indicates the length of the oval, making it 25 units long. This combination of circular and linear measures defines the oval shape. It’s, you know, a pretty neat way to describe a non-circular opening.
دکتر مسعود ØØ³Ù† پور also helps make sense of more complex AutoCAD drawing notes. For instance, "R1.25 typ (circle/hole left)", "2xø1.0 (circle/hole right)", and "ø1.25 (circle/hole bottom)". He would explain that "R1.25 typ" means a radius of 1.25 units, and "typ" suggests it's a typical or common radius used in many places on the drawing. The "2xø1.0" means two holes, each with a circular width of 1.0 units. And "ø1.25" is a single hole with a circular width of 1.25 units. He, you know, makes these distinctions very clear.
